MATHEMATICAL METHOD FOR FORMULATING ANIMAL FEED RATIONS

The aim of the paper is to present a newly developed model for the optimization of feed rations for active/trained sport horses. The model is structured on two different sub-models, the first of which is based on the linear programming (LP) technique and the second on weighted-goal programming (WGP). The model was tested under two different WGP scenarios to formulate two different feed rations. The results show that feed rations calculated with the modified WGP technique are more balanced (to satisfy all animal nutritional requirements), and that the costs of feed rations are lower compared with LP. The ration was about 10% cheaper and there were no surpluses of any nutrient.
